Why Wheel Alignment Matters Proper alignment keeps your Chevy tracking straight, maximizes tire life, and improves braking and fuel economy. Even small impacts—like potholes or curb kisses—can push angles out of spec.
Reduce uneven tire wear: Proper wheel alignment ensures your tires make even contact with the road, extending tire life and saving you money on premature replacements.
Improve steering response: Correct alignment helps your vehicle track straight and respond accurately to steering input, resulting in smoother handling and better driving comfort.
Enhance safety & stability: A well-aligned vehicle maintains better traction and control, especially during braking, cornering, and at highway speeds.
Protect suspension components: Alignment reduces unnecessary stress on suspension and steering parts, helping prevent costly repairs and keeping your vehicle performing as designed.
Signs You Need an Alignment
1. Vehicle pulls left or right
2. Off-center steering wheel
3. Shaking or wandering at speed
4. Uneven or rapid tire wear
5. After installing new tires
6. After hitting a pothole/curb

Our Alignment Process
1. Inspect: Tires, steering, suspension, and ride height.
2. Measure: Computerized readout vs. OEM specifications.
3. Adjust: Camber, caster, toe with calibrated equipment.
4. Verify: Road test and final report.

Alignment FAQs
How often do I need an alignment?
Check annually or every 12,000 miles, and any time you install new tires or notice pulling/uneven wear.
Will an alignment fix vibration?
Vibration often points to wheel balance, bent rims, or tire issues. We inspect and advise the best fix during your visit.
Do I need a 4-wheel alignment?
Most current Chevys benefit from 4-wheel adjustments for the most precise handling and tire wear.
How long does it take?
Plan for about 60–90 minutes depending on vehicle and condition of adjustments.
